Bourbonnais Elementary, Riverside want to help kids with questions on COVID-19

Riverside Hospital is working to provide an opportunity for local students to have their questions asked on COVID-19.

Bourbonnais Elementary School District 53 is partnering with Riverside Hospital to have students questions answered.  Dr. Khisty and Dr. Arshad will touch base on a variety of questions, including social distancing, missing end of the year activities, as well as topics on how to stay safe and connected throughout the course of the pandemic.Parents can submit questions for the Doctors as well in the link here.  

The informative meeting will be posted to the District’s website and social media after Friday, May 8th.
